[单选题]

若有语句scanf("%d%c%f",&a,&b,&c), 假设输入序列为2223a123o. 12, 则 a. b. c的值为______。

A.无值

B.2223,a, 123o. 12

C.2223,a,无

D.2223,a, 123

参考答案与解析:

相关试题

若有定义和语句:int a;char c;float f;scanf("%d,%

[主观题]若有定义和语句:int a;char c;float f;scanf("%d,%c,%f",&a,&c,&f);若通过键盘输入:10,A,12.5,则a=10,c=‘A’,f=12.5。( )此题为判断题(对,错)。

  • 查看答案
  • 设有输入语句scanf("a=%d,b=%d,c=%d",&a,&b,&c),为

    [单选题]设有输入语句scanf("a=%d,b=%d,c=%d",&a,&b,&c),为使变量a的值为2,b的值为4,C的值为8,则从键盘输入数据的正确形式是( )。A.)1,3,2<回车>B.)a=1 b=3 c=2<回车>C.)132<回车>D.)a=2,b=4,c=8<回车>

  • 查看答案
  • 设有定义int a;float b;执行scanf("%2d%f",&a,&b)

    [单选题]设有定义int a;float b;执行scanf("%2d%f",&a,&b);语句时,若从键盘输入876543.0,a设有定义int a;float b;执行scanf("%2d%f",&a,&b);语句时,若从键盘输入876543.0<回车>,a和b的值分别是______。A.876和543.000000B.87和6.000000C.87和543.000000D.76和543.000000

  • 查看答案
  • 设有定义: int a; float b; 执行 scanf("%2d%f",&

    [单选题]设有定义: int a; float b; 执行 scanf("%2d%f",&a,&b); 语句时,若从键盘输入876 543.0< 回车 > , a 和 b 的值分别是A.)876 和 543.000000B.)87 和 6.000000C.)87 和 543.000000D.)76 和 543.000000

  • 查看答案
  • 设有定义:“int a;float b;”,执行“scanf("%2d%f",&

    [单选题]设有定义:“int a;float b;”,执行“scanf("%2d%f",&a,&b);”语句时,若从键盘输入876543.0,a和b 的值分别是( )。A.876和543.000000B.87和6.000000C.87和543.000000D.76和543.000000

  • 查看答案
  • 设有定义:int a; float b;执行scanf("%2d%f",&a,&

    [单选题]设有定义:int a; float b;执行scanf("%2d%f",&a,&b);语句时,若从键盘输入876 543.0<回车>, a和b的值分别是______。A.876和543.000000B.87和6.000000C.87和543.000000D.76和543.000000

  • 查看答案
  • 若有定义:int a,b;,通过语句scanf("%d;%d",&a,&b);,

    [单选题]若有定义:int a,b;,通过语句scanf("%d;%d",&a,&b);,能把整数3赋给变量a,5赋给变量b的输入数据是A.3 5B.3,5C.3;5D.35

  • 查看答案
  • 若变量已正确说明为float型,要通过语句scanf("%f%f%f",&a,&

    [单选题]若变量已正确说明为float型,要通过语句scanf("%f%f%f",&a,&b,&c);给a赋予10.0,b赋予22.0,c赋予33.0,下列不正确的输入形式是A.10<回车>22<回车>33<回车>B.10.0,22.0,33.0<回车>C.10.0<回车>22.033.0<回车>D.10 22<回车>33<回车>

  • 查看答案
  • 若变量已正确说明为float类型,要通过语句scanf("%f %f %f",

    [单选题]若变量已正确说明为float类型,要通过语句scanf("%f %f %f", &a, &b, &c);给a赋于19.0,b赋予22.0,c赋予33.0,不正确的输入形式是______。A.10<回车> 22<回车> 33<回车>B.19.0, 22.0, 33.0<回车>C.19.0<回车> 22.0 33.0<同车>D.10 22<回车> 33<回车>

  • 查看答案
  • 若变量已正确说明为float类型,要通过语句scanf("%f%f%f",&a,

    [单选题]若变量已正确说明为float类型,要通过语句scanf("%f%f%f",&a,&b,&c);给a赋予10.0,b赋予 22.0,c赋予33.0,不正确的输入形式是( )。A.10<回车>B.10.0,22.0,33.0<回车> 22<回车> 33<回车>C.10.0<回车>D.10 22<回车> 22.0 33.0<回车> 33<回车>

  • 查看答案
  • 若有语句scanf("%d%c%f",&a,&b,&c), 假设输入序列为222